Шаблон:Short description Claire Schapira (born 19 January 1946 in Paris)[1] is a French harpsichordist, pianist and composer.

He studied piano, harpsichord, musical theater and composition, graduating from the Schola Cantorum de Paris. She was a resident at the Villa Medici in Rome and served an internship at Ircam. She received a grant from the French Ministry of Culture in 1985 to write the opera La Partition de sable.[2] Her work has been performed internationally.[3]
